Y'know, I want to be angry about this, I want to be all 'FFS developers, STOP crowbarring pointless multiplayer into everything!' but I just don't have the energy anymore. Yes, its slightly disheartening to learn that Tomb Raider, a franchise that has ALWAYS been singleplayer is getting a multiplayer mode, just because thats the done thing these days, but as others have stated, it may not be a bad thing. Lets look at the evidence. The article states that the multiplayer has been produced by a seperate development team from the single player campaign. So no time has been taken from the development of that, which is a good thing. And what form does the multiplayer take? Because I'll be honest, as much as I have railed against multiplayer in the past, some single player games have done it well. I was surprised by how much I enjoyed the 'tagged on' multiplayer in Assassins Creed. For a few hours, before it got boring. But it was an interesting aside to the actual campaign. Similarly with Uncharted. I loved the co-op missions in that, they were fun. Not so much the team deathmatch though, I'm more about co-op gameplay myself. Like in Mass Effect 3. What I DON'T want to see in Tomb Raider is the main campaign playable in co-op. If they do a seperate series of co-op missions like in Uncharted, I'll be happy with that, but a game thats been heavily marketed as being about survival is havily diluted if you've got someone constantly backing you up. TL;DR, If the multiplayer follows the Uncharted route, I wont mind. If it follows the Dead Space route, then it'll kill the franchise. |

@80+87: You two have hit the nail on the head. Once you start adding MP 9/10 that means long, grindy, boring trophies and hours spent trying to find someone to play with that knows what they're doing. It also doesn't help when said MP is on servers that are as reliable as the weather. To me MP is only good if there is a plausible reason for it existing but tacking it on to a franchise that's always been single player is rarely a good move. If multiplayer has to be added then there are two options for how it should be done: 1: Dead Space 2: They added MP, it was crap and felt tacked on but what mattered was there were no trophies included 2: Resident Evil 5: The multiplayer for this also wasn't brilliant but by patching adding it in later as DLC meant you could completely ignore it (unless you're a completionist) and not worry about your Platinum taking longer than necessary. On the subject of different teams working on MP modes well we all know how Bioshock 2 turned out. Also don't forget what an utter bugfest ME3's MP was until they mostly fixed it with the last patch. I am not completely adversed to multiplayer but it takes a special form of it to really grab me and make me want to play it post trophy gathering. Resistance 2s co-op mode is one such online mode that kept me playing even after getting all the co-op trophies. Both Borderlands games have also kept me playing months past getting to 100%. I appreciate that developers have to find new ways of making money and increasing longevity but adding multiplayer to everything is not it, neither is hacking out most of the game to sell later. Some days I yearn for the days when games regularly came on multiple discs, as that always meant you'd be playing for months on end before finishing the game. Unfortunately these days the yearly iteration model has seen average story mode completion times plummet to single digits, £30+ for a 5hr story is not good value in my eyes.
